boAt 100W GaN Charger Instruction Manual

Model: 100W GaN

1. Product Overview

The boAt 100W GaN Charger is a high-performance fast charging adapter designed to power multiple devices simultaneously. Utilizing advanced Gallium Nitride (GaN) technology, it offers efficient and cooler charging in a compact form factor. This charger features four output ports: three USB-C ports and one USB-A port, supporting various fast charging protocols including Power Delivery (PD), Programmable Power Supply (PPS), and Quick Charge (QC) 3.0.

Key features include:

  • 100W Fast Charging: Delivers up to 100W power for rapid charging of laptops, tablets, and smartphones.
  • Quad Output Ports: Equipped with 3 USB-C ports and 1 USB-A port for multi-device charging.
  • GaN Chip Technology: Ensures cooler, smarter, and high-performance charging.
  • Advanced Charging Protocols: Supports PD, PPS, and QC 3.0 for optimized power delivery.
  • 12-Layer Smart IC Protection: Safeguards devices against short circuits, overcharging, and over-discharge.
  • Intelligent Power & Heat Management: Maintains consistent performance and prevents overheating.
  • Compact and Durable Design: Smaller, lighter, and built with corrosion-resistant pins and a scratch-proof body.

2. Setup Instructions

Follow these steps to set up your boAt 100W GaN Charger:

  1. Unpack the Charger: Carefully remove the charger from its packaging.
  2. Inspect for Damage: Before use, check the charger for any visible damage. Do not use if damaged.
  3. Connect to Power Outlet: Plug the 2-Pin connector of the charger into a standard wall power outlet. Ensure the connection is secure.
  4. Prepare Charging Cables: Use appropriate USB-C to USB-C or USB-A to USB-C/Lightning cables for your devices. Ensure cables are rated for fast charging and compatible with your devices.

3. Operating Instructions

The boAt 100W GaN Charger features intelligent auto-detect technology to optimize charging for connected devices. It can charge up to four devices simultaneously.

Connecting Devices:

  • Single Device Charging: Connect your device to any available USB-C or USB-A port. The charger will deliver maximum power based on the port and device capabilities (e.g., USB-C1: 100W PD/PPS, USB-C2/C3: 30W PD/PPS, USB-A: 30W QC 3.0).
  • Multiple Device Charging: Connect up to four devices to the available ports. The charger's auto-detect technology will intelligently distribute power. For example:
    • Dual Port: (C1 + C2/C3/A) 65W + 30W, (C2 + C3/A) 30W + 30W, (C3 + A) 15W.
    • Triple Port: (C1 + C2 + C3/A) 60W + 18W + 18W.
    • Quad Port: (C1 + C2 + C3 + A) 60W + 18W + 15W.

Charging Performance Examples (0-50% Charge Time):

Device100W Charger (0-50%)
MacBook Air M326 minutes
Samsung S2519 minutes
OnePlus 1314 minutes
iPad Pro29 minutes

Table: Approximate 0-50% charge times for various devices using the 100W GaN Charger.

4. Maintenance

Proper maintenance ensures the longevity and optimal performance of your boAt 100W GaN Charger.

  • Cleaning: Disconnect the charger from the power outlet before cleaning. Use a soft, dry cloth to wipe the surface. Do not use liquid cleaners or abrasive materials.
  • Storage: Store the charger in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and extreme temperatures.
  • Handling: Avoid dropping or subjecting the charger to strong impacts. The charger is designed with a scratch-proof body for durability.
  • Connector Care: The charger features corrosion-resistant pins. Ensure the pins and ports are kept clean and free from dust or debris.

5. Troubleshooting

If you encounter issues with your boAt 100W GaN Charger, refer to the following common troubleshooting steps:

  • No Power Output:
    • Ensure the charger is securely plugged into a working wall outlet.
    • Try a different wall outlet to rule out power source issues.
    • Check if the charging cable is properly connected to both the charger and your device. Try a different cable.
  • Slow Charging:
    • Verify that your device and charging cable support fast charging protocols (PD, PPS, QC 3.0).
    • Ensure you are using a port that provides sufficient wattage for your device (refer to Operating Instructions for port power distribution).
    • Charging multiple devices simultaneously may distribute power, potentially reducing individual port speeds.
  • Overheating:
    • While the GaN technology helps manage heat, prolonged high-power usage can cause warmth. If the charger becomes excessively hot, disconnect it immediately.
    • Ensure adequate ventilation around the charger. Do not cover it while in use.
    • The charger includes 12-Layer Smart IC Protection to prevent overheating and over-discharge. If persistent overheating occurs, discontinue use and contact support.
  • Intermittent Charging:
    • This can be caused by loose connections. Re-seat all cables and ensure they are firmly connected.
    • Try a different charging cable or port.
    • If the issue persists, it may indicate a fault with the charger or the device being charged.

6. Specifications

FeatureDetail
BrandboAt
Model Name100W GaN Adaptor
Connector Type2-Pin
Input Voltage5 Volts
Output Current3 Amps (Max)
Number of Ports4 (3x USB-C, 1x USB-A)
Charging ProtocolsPD, PPS, QC 3.0
TechnologyGaN (Gallium Nitride)
Protection Features12-Layer Smart IC Protection (Short-circuit, Over-charge, Over-discharge)
Item Weight40 Grams
Country of OriginIndia
